When choosing cosmetics, the most important factor for me is whether they cause skin irritation or breakouts. I used to use a stick concealer from the brand Dermalift*, but it was discontinued, which was really devastating... So I wandered around trying to find a concealer that suits me, and after searching a lot on Hwahae, I found this concealer with great reviews and good ingredients, so I bought it at the duty-free shop. After testing it out for a few days, I saw that my skin stayed calm, so I've been using it comfortably. I'm planning to repurchase it. I usually use shade 21, and I'm not a very fair-skinned person. But this shade 23 is brighter than 23, and the sand color suits me well. Something too bright and pinkish doesn't seem to work well for covering blemish marks. The yellow undertone in the sand color works fine for me. But I might try getting a shade darker for the outer parts of my face, like the jawline. Since it's a stick concealer, if my skin is too dry, it doesn't apply well and can look flaky. If I try to squeeze out a blemish, it can emphasize the flakiness. But this is the case with any concealer... I think it's not good to keep layering something on top of freshly surfaced or angry blemishes, so I only apply it on calmed down areas, dark spots, or scars. If I use a product that doesn't agree with my skin, it can actually cause new breakouts in the area I tried to cover, but I haven't experienced that with this one. Even if a product has zero harmful ingredients, there can still be something in it that doesn't suit my skin, and vice versa - there can be products with a few questionable ingredients that work fine for me.
